In my book, you're at a critical stage, where you have to start making plans and acting on them.

I made the decision in my 20's, unbelievably, that I wanted to have more money in retirement than when I worked because I would have more time on my hands, and would want to travel and do more. So I put as much as I was comfortable putting, monthly, into Retirement Plans, and various Funds, Stocks, etc. Then when I had a good batch of money, got into real estate for a while, which generated more money. To my surprise, I was actually able to stop working well before retirement age, and have more money now than I did when I was working.
You may decide you want less money than you make now, if you're happy puttering in the garden and hitting the pub one night a week.
But the important thing is you have to work that out, develop a plan, either with a consultant, or a bank manager (or both).

Another thing to keep in mind is that if you retire at 50, maybe you'll want 50K a year for 10 years, and then you'll be happy with 40K a year for another 10 years, and then less and less (till you know what happens).

Good luck and get planning.
